Freeman-Palmer

Thomas Palmer< no role > son of Edward Palmer< no role > Citizen and Carpenter of London was now by
Patrimony upon the testimonys of Nathaniel Lane< no role > Citizen and Poulterer and Edmund
Chauntrell
< no role > Citizen and Scrivener made Free

Quarteridge

Thomas Palmer< no role > paid his Father's Quarteridge£2:15s:6d

Prater to Prater & assigned
to How}

John Prater< no role > son of John Prater< no role > Citizen and Carpenter of London bound to his said Father
and assigned to John How< no role > Citizen and Joyner of London for seven yeares Consideration
Money Nil

Smith to Allingham

James Smith< no role > son of John Smith< no role > late of Hampton in the County of Middlesex Brewer deced
bound to William Allingham< no role > Citizen and Carpenter of London for seven yeares Consideration
Money ten Pounds.

Smith to Child

Thomas Finch< no role > son of John Finch< no role > of the Parish of Stepney in the County of Middlesex Farrier
bound to Anthony Child< no role > Citizen and Carpenter of London for seven yeares Consideration Money
Fifteen Pounds

Shelberdine to Arden

Elisha Shelberdine< no role > son of Edmund Shelberdine< no role > of Manchester in the County of Lancaster Weaver
bound to Samuel Arden< no role > Citizen & Carpenter of London for seven years Consideration Money Nil

Freeman{

Howell

Thomas Howell< no role > son of William Howell< no role > of Birmingham in the County of Warwick Founder
who was bound to Samuel Larkum< no role > Citizen and Carpenter of London was now by testimony of his
said Master made Free
